## Artifact Signing — SDK Parity Notes (Weekly Sync)

Kestrel SDK for Android reached parity with the Swift client this sprint: offline queueing, batched telemetry, and retry semantics now match. Both SDKs ship as signed artifacts from the same pipeline. Remaining gap: background sync throttling, targeted next sprint. Verify both release bundles before tagging. Both artifacts validate against the shared signing key below.

signing key of kawig-fafog = bky19_6Fypv1qws7J8qJtaYjX

Finance Review Summary — Corvane Product Line Pricing

Prepared for sales leads.

Our review of the Corvane line shows current list prices sit roughly 8% below comparable offerings, while gross margin has slipped to 31% due to component cost inflation. We recommend a staged increase: 4% at the next catalog refresh, with a further 3% contingent on renewal rates holding. Discount authority should be tightened to 10% without director approval. Volume customers will receive advance notice. The rationale tied to our broader plans is noted below.

board note of tahog-yagef: Headcount on the Ralael team goes from 9 to 80 by the end of April. Gross margin on Ralael came in at 15 percent against a plan of 5 percent.

## Further reading

So you've skimmed the Tintcheck audit results and want the gory details — fair enough. The audit covered every screen in the Marrowfield customer portal, flagging text that falls below our contrast thresholds, especially the infamous grey-on-grey footer links. If a customer reports unreadable text, check whether their screen is on the known-issues list before filing anything new; most of the top offenders are already ticketed. The full findings, remediation timeline, and per-screen scores are collected on the page below.

wiki page, kahog-hahig: https://vault.zemvargrid.internal/display/deploy/repo/settings/merge_requests/job/settings/6f3b933774dbc5320a4daa18

## Partner SFTP Drop — Quickfile Ingest

Vantrell pushes nightly CSVs to our SFTP drop at 02:00 UTC. The poller (quickfile-ingest) picks them up within ten minutes. If files stall, check the poller pod first, then Vantrell's status page. Credentials rotate quarterly; Marisol on partnerships owns the relationship. The poller reads its config from /etc/quickfile/env. Add the drop credential on the next line.

secret setting of tafog-fawef: COURIER_KEY5=230ef